    hi ymredzu. your dates in column B & C are actually texts. are these data entries? i can only do so much if there are human errors in them. in another column, try:
    Formula: copy to clipboard
    Please Login or Register  to view this content.


    drag the formula down. it solves most of the problems. currently, your date & time keyed in column B & C are not in sync with the computer region settings. suppose it's DMY, user keyed as MDY. the better way to key dates is to type in DDMMMYYYY like 29Mar2013. you'll never get it wrong. the columns also contains extra spaces, a full stop instead of colons for time & even a carriage return (using ALT + ENTER).

    the only problem left is in row 35. that data is very inconsistent with the rest, so you probably have to manually change it
